Avondale releases fee-study recommendations; council to consider changes July 7
Summary
A consultant-led fee study recommended consolidations, increases and new fees across development services, engineering and fire/medical fees; council will consider final fee ordinance July 7 and new fees would take effect Sept. 1.
City staff presented the results of a consultant-led fee study on June 16 and outlined proposed fee schedule changes for fiscal year 2026. The study (conducted by MGT Consulting Group per staff) evaluated approximately 764 city fees and focused on development services, engineering, and fire/medical fees, which together comprise about 60% of total fees.
